If your doing different colors, I'd lay some masking tape over the top of the block.
Then spray it the Gray color.
Paint the head and other assorted items, then wipe down the top of the block and put it all back together.
You can use a cardboard shield to spot touchup areas that look scuffed after it is assembles, bolts etc;

  Make sure you wait the curing period out if you use the newer ceramic paints as they will lift and screwup if you spray to soon but after the initial period.
